The Stability of the Active Mode-Locked Erbium-Doped Fiber Laser and Its Application in a Novel Electro-Optic Sampling System

Abstract

The relationship of high-harmonic modulation and the pulse width is observed during the process of stabilizing an active mode-locked erbium-doped fiber laser. A novel electro-optic sampling system is proposed with actively mode-locked fiber lasers.
